A Cone 10 Ceramic Kiln That Runs On Your Dryer Outlet. The Right Size for Smaller Home Studios.

The AF3C 1815 is the smaller sibling in Jen-Ken's home-studio ceramic line, built around the same clever idea as the AF3C 1822: a serious cone 10 ceramic kiln you can actually run at home. It plugs into a standard 30-amp dryer circuit through a NEMA 6-30 plug. If you have a spare dryer outlet, you have a kiln outlet. No 50-amp install, no panel upgrade, no electrical project.

The interior is 18" x 15" with 1.8 cubic feet of working space, a more compact footprint than the 1822 while still giving you real production room for cups, bowls, sculptural pieces, and most home-studio batch sizes. And with a max temperature of 2300°F, you've got full headroom through cone 10 stoneware and porcelain, the same high-fire range as a much larger commercial kiln.

The AF3C 1815 ships standard with the Orton AF3C 3-button controller, a straightforward unit that holds up to 6 eight-step custom firing profiles. Upgrade at checkout to the Orton AutoFire 12-Key for more programming flexibility, or to the TAP Smart Touchscreen with Wi-Fi for the most storage and remote control. One important note: only the Orton AutoFire 12-Key supports zone control with multiple thermocouples, which lets you compensate for top-to-bottom temperature differences. If you fire full loads with delicate work, that capability matters.

FAQ - KILNS

What to consider when buying a Kiln

1. What are you firing?
Different materials have different temperature requirements. Pottery and stoneware need to reach cone 6–10 (around 2200–2350°F), while glass fusing works at lower temperatures but demands very precise, programmable cooling. Knowing your primary material upfront narrows your options significantly.

2. How much volume do you need?
Think about how many pieces you fire per week. Hobbyists and home studios generally do well with kilns under 5 cubic feet. Working artists typically need 5–10 cubic feet, and classroom or production studios often require 10+. A good rule of thumb: buy slightly larger than you think you need — you can always fire a half-full kiln, but you can't fire a piece that doesn't fit.

3. Check your electrical setup before you buy
Most mid-to-large kilns require a 240V dedicated circuit, which may need to be installed by a licensed electrician. Smaller kilns may run on standard 120V. Always check the kiln's amperage requirements against your existing panel before purchasing — electrical upgrades can add $200–$500 to your setup cost.

4. Manual vs. digital controller
Manual kilns use switches you adjust by hand throughout the firing, requiring you to stay close. Digital controllers let you program a firing schedule and walk away. For most potters today, a digital controller is worth the extra cost — the results are more consistent and the convenience is hard to give up once you've had one.

5. Don't forget ventilation
Kilns release fumes from clay, glazes, and organic materials during firing. A downdraft vent system is strongly recommended for any indoor studio. It protects your health, improves firing results, and extends the life of your elements. Budget around $150–$300 for a quality vent, and factor it into your total setup cost from the start.

6. Think about long-term running costs
The purchase price is just the beginning. Heating elements need replacing every 100–200 firings ($100–$300 depending on kiln size). Electricity costs $2–$8 per firing depending on your kiln size and local rates. You'll also need kiln furniture — shelves, posts, and stilts — which are typically sold separately and are essential from day one.

What size kiln do I need for my studio?

The right size depends on how much you fire and how often. Hobby potters or small home studios generally do well with a compact kiln (under 5 cubic feet), while working artists and classroom studios benefit from a larger kiln like the Olympic Champ XL. Consider how many pieces you fire per week — if you're constantly waiting to fill a small kiln, it's time to size up. It's usually better to buy slightly larger than you think you need.

What's the difference between a top-loading and front-loading kiln

Top-loading kilns are the most common for pottery and ceramics. They're more energy-efficient, easier to load evenly, and generally more affordable. Front-loading kilns (also called car kilns or door kilns) are better suited for large sculptural work or production studios where loading heavy pieces at waist height is more practical. For most potters, a top-loader like the Champ XL is the right choice.

What electrical requirements does this kiln need?

Electrical requirements vary by kiln model and size. Many mid-size and larger kilns require a dedicated 240V circuit, while some smaller models may operate on 120V. It is important to check the kiln’s specifications for the correct voltage, amperage, outlet type, and breaker requirements before installation. A qualified electrician should handle installation if a new circuit or outlet is needed. Never use a kiln with an outlet or circuit that does not match the manufacturer’s requirements.

Can I fire both pottery and glass in the same kiln?

Yes, in some cases — but it depends on the kiln and how you plan to use it. Many electric kilns can be used for both pottery and glass, but the firing schedules for each are very different. Glass typically requires slower, more precise heating and cooling cycles to help prevent cracking, while pottery firing follows different temperature and timing needs. If you plan to fire both, a kiln with a programmable controller is especially helpful for managing and switching between firing programs. Always check the kiln manufacturer’s recommendations before using it for multiple materials.

What cone temperatures can this kiln reach?

The cone temperature a kiln can reach depends on the specific model. Many ceramic kilns are designed to fire anywhere from low-fire ranges like cone 06–04 up through mid-fire and, in some cases, high-fire ranges such as cone 8–10. Always check the kiln’s product specifications to confirm its maximum cone rating and make sure your clay and glaze are compatible with that firing range.

Do I need a kiln vent, and is one included?

A kiln vent is strongly recommended, though it may not be included with your kiln purchase. During firing, kilns release fumes from clay, glazes, and organic materials — these can be harmful in an enclosed space. A downdraft vent system pulls air through the kiln and exhausts it outside, protecting both you and your work. Even if your studio has good airflow, a dedicated vent improves firing results and extends the life of your elements and lid.
